Details & Amenities

Intimately situated on more than six acres within Blue Ridge Mountain Club (BRMC), 1236 Ninebark Road exists in a setting all its own—surrounded by old-growth forest, with layered views of the Blue Ridge Mountains and a sense of privacy that feels both rare and intentional. Architecture and landscape are closely intertwined here. Expansive walls of glass frame the forest and ridgelines, while natural materials and carefully considered details create a home that feels grounded in its surroundings rather than placed upon them. Light moves through the spaces throughout the day, shifting the experience of each room and reinforcing a quiet connection to the outdoors. The home is designed for both gathering and retreat, with multiple living areas, three guest suites, and a gracious lower level that opens to the landscape. The kitchen and dining spaces are scaled for hosting, while a series of covered porches extend living outward, offering places to take in the view or settle into the stillness of the setting. Beyond the home, the experience continues. A private trail leads through the property to Laurel Creek, while a custom fire garden, tucked into the woods, creates a natural place to gather as the evening sets in. Three garage bays and a dedicated workshop offer space for pursuits that are equally considered. 1236 Ninebark Road is not simply a home—it is a setting, thoughtfully shaped, where architecture, landscape, and daily life come together in a way that feels enduring and distinctly personal. Though it feels entirely its own, the home remains connected to the broader rhythm of BRMC, with access to wellness, dining, recreation, and miles of trails just beyond. At Blue Ridge Mountain Club, life extends well beyond the home—shaped by access to miles of trails, a full-service wellness and fitness center, dining experiences, and a calendar of seasonal gatherings and traditions. Set within more than 6,000 acres of mountain landscape, the community offers a rare balance of outdoor adventure, daily convenience, and meaningful connection.
